SABRIL (vigabatrin) is a prescription medicine utilized with various other therapies in adults and kids 2 years of age and older with refractory complicated partial seizures (CPS) that have not responded well enough to a number of other treatments and if the feasible advantages exceed the danger of vision loss.

It is recommended that your healthcare provider test your (or your kid's) vision before or within 4 weeks after beginning SABRIL and a minimum of every 3 months throughout treatment up until SABRIL is stopped.
